Parents Of Incoming Manchester Kindergartners Invited To Workshop On Tuesday
Get information and registration packets for signing your child up later in March.

Will your child be old enough to attend kindergarten in Manchester this fall? If so, you are invited to a special KinderPrep Workshop at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day, March 3, at Ridgeway Elementary School.
KinderPrep is an informational meeting for parents of children entering kindergarten in the 2015-2016 school year at Manchester Twp. Elementary, Ridgeway Elementary and Whiting Elementary schools. To enter kindergarten your child must be 5 years old on or before October 1, 2015.
At this meeting, parents will pick up kindergarten registration packets in preparation for registration days later in March. You will also learn about what your child needs to succeed in kindergarten and how you can work with him or her over the summer to help prepare for the new school experience. Childcare for ages 4-12 and refreshments will be available.

Kindergarten registration is scheduled by first letter of child’s last name, A-H on March 10-12, I-R on March 17-19, S-Z on March 24-26 at the Board of Education Office, 121 Route 539 in Whiting.
